It’s the only city in the USA bordered by two national parks Miami is bordered by the Everglades National Park on the West and the Biscayne National Park on the East. Everglades, FL © skeeze / Pixabay Miami is the only major city founded by a woman
WebOn July 28, 1896, Miami was officially incorporated as a city with a population of just over 300. WebHow Eight Miami-Dade Cities Got Their Names Miami Myami, Miamuh, Meeamee, however you like to pronounce it, the fact is that it’s home. Incorporated on July 28, 1896, we were almost named Flagler after the man who brought his Florida East Coast Railway to present-day downtown Miami. Thankfully, he put a stop to that.
